Ingredients
For the Fruit
- 4 cups bing cherries pitted
- 1 tablespoon flour
- ½ teaspoon salt
- 1 tablespoon butter
- ¼ cup Agave Almond Syrup
- ¼ cup Agaave Vanilla Syrup
- ¼ teaspoon mace or nutmeg
For the Batter
- 2 cups all purpose flour
- 1 tablespoon baking powder
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¼ teaspoon mace or nutmeg
- 1 cup whole milk
- ⅓ cup Agasweet Almond
- ⅓ cup Agasweet Vanilla
- 2 ounces butter melted and cooled
- 2 ounces vegetable oil
For the Optional Streusel
- 4 ounces butter
- 2½ ounces sugar
- 2 ounces brown sugar
- ¼ teaspoon salt
- ¼ teaspoon cinnamon
- 6 ounces all purpose flour
- 2 ounces toasted and ground almonds
Instructions
For the Fruit
- Toss cherries with flour.
- Combine cherries and the rest of the ingredients in a sauce pan. Heat until it just comes to a boil. Turn off the heat and set aside.

For the Batter
- Whisk dry ingredients together very well. Whisk wet ingredients together. Whisk the wet into the dry until you have a relatively smooth batter.
For the Streusel
- Mix all ingredients together until crumbly.
To Assemble and Bake
- Pour the batter into the prepared pan and smooth it out. Evenly pour the fruit mixture on top of the batter, juice and all.
- Sprinkle on the optional streusel. Use as much or as little as you'd like. Any leftover streusel mix can be frozen for another time.
- Bake in the center of the pre-heated oven until the filling is bubbling and the batter is deep golden brown and set.
- Serve warm with vanilla ice cream or whipped cream.
